Output 74076617c2d689573b473b643a06fabc6a81f2e5345bcfca18d8762fa134f9e9:6

value
5904550
script pubkey
OP_0 OP_PUSHBYTES_20 5d72f2ad8c860d3ddd2d03368f371fab62e96b4c
address
ltc1qt4e09tvvscxnmhfdqvmg7dcl4d3wj66v8vand7
transaction
74076617c2d689573b473b643a06fabc6a81f2e5345bcfca18d8762fa134f9e9
spent
true